Automatic transmission cooling radiator Hyundai Sonata
The automatic transmission cooling radiator is designed to maintain the optimal temperature of the transmission fluid in the automatic transmission (automatic transmission).
Functions of the automatic transmission cooling radiator
* Removal of excess heat from transmission fluid
* Maintaining the operating temperature of the fluid to ensure smooth and uninterrupted operation of the automatic transmission
* Prevent overheating of the automatic transmission, which can lead to damage to internal components
Location of automatic transmission cooling radiator
The automatic transmission cooling radiator in the Hyundai Sonata is usually located in front of the main engine cooling radiator. It is connected to the automatic transmission by two tubes through which transmission fluid circulates.
Automatic transmission cooling radiator design
The automatic transmission cooling radiator consists of:
* Thin tubes through which transmission fluid circulates
* Fins that provide a large surface area for heat dissipation
* Plastic or metal tanks that contain tubes and fins

Signs of a faulty automatic transmission cooling radiator
Below are some signs of a faulty automatic transmission cooler:
* Automatic transmission overheating
* Slippage or delay when shifting gears
* Increased transmission fluid level
* Transmission fluid leaks
Preventative Maintenance
To extend the life of the automatic transmission cooling radiator, it is recommended to perform regular maintenance, such as:
* Replace transmission fluid according to schedule
*Checking the transmission fluid level
* Cleaning the automatic transmission cooling radiator from dust and debris
